What Is the VacMaster VP215?

The VacMaster VP215 Chamber Vacuum Sealer is a commercial-style chamber vacuum packaging machine designed for high-volume sealing and liquid-rich foods. It combines heavy-duty construction with practical usability, making it suitable for both professional and advanced home applications.

Unlike external suction sealers that pull air directly through the bag opening, a chamber vacuum sealer removes air from the entire chamber. This process prevents liquids from being sucked out during sealing and produces a more stable, airtight seal.

The VP215 includes:

  • A 1/4 HP rotary oil pump
  • A 10-inch double-seal bar
  • Stainless-steel housing
  • Digital control panel
  • Transparent lockable lid
  • Assorted chamber vacuum pouches
  • Filler plates for smaller loads

Its design focuses on durability, repeatable performance, and versatility for demanding food preservation tasks.

Key Specifications of the VacMaster VP215

Core Technical Details

SpecificationDetails
Pump Type1/4 HP rotary oil pump
Vacuum StrengthUp to 29.75 inHg
Seal Bar Length10.25 inches
Chamber Size11.25″ × 15.25″ × 5″
Max Bag SizeApproximately 10″ × 13″
Power110V, 4.0A, 460W
Cycle Time20–40 seconds
Body MaterialStainless steel
WeightAround 95 lbs
ControlsDigital timer and pressure gauge
Warranty1-year limited commercial warranty

The VP215’s heavy construction reflects its commercial-grade intentions. At nearly 95 pounds, it is not designed to be moved frequently, but that weight contributes to its long-term stability and durability.

Standout Features That Make the VP215 Popular

Powerful Rotary Oil Pump

One of the VP215’s defining strengths is its oil-based rotary pump, which delivers stronger vacuum pressure and more consistent sealing performance than the dry-piston systems commonly found in lower-cost machines. Capable of reaching nearly 99.9% vacuum, the pump not only improves food preservation and sous-vide precision but also supports continuous operation without frequent cooling pauses, making the machine especially effective for high-volume sealing tasks.

Chamber Design for Liquid Sealing

What truly distinguishes the VP215 from standard vacuum sealers is its chamber-based system, which allows liquids and moisture-rich foods to be sealed without spills or sealing failures. By controlling pressure inside the entire chamber rather than pulling air directly through the bag, the machine handles soups, marinades, sauces, seafood, and sous-vide preparations with remarkable stability, a capability many users consider worth the investment alone.

Double-Seal Technology

The VP215’s double-wire sealing system creates thicker, more durable seals designed to withstand demanding storage conditions, particularly when packaging bone-in meats, frozen foods, or items with sharp edges. By reducing the risk of leaks and freezer burn, the reinforced seal helps preserve food quality more reliably during long-term storage.

Stainless-Steel Construction

Constructed almost entirely from stainless steel, including its chamber interior, the VP215 is built for long-term durability in demanding kitchen environments. The material not only resists corrosion and simplifies cleaning but also enhances hygiene and gives the machine the professional-grade appearance expected in commercial food preparation spaces.

Real-World Performance and User Experience

Users consistently praise the VP215 for reliability and vacuum strength.

Users commonly rely on the VP215 for a wide range of demanding kitchen tasks, from weekly meal prep and bulk meat storage to restaurant portioning, sous-vide cooking, and preserving game or freshly caught fish, highlighting the machine’s versatility across both commercial and serious home use.

The vacuum quality is one of the most commonly praised aspects. Foods remain tightly compressed with minimal air exposure, improving freezer life and reducing oxidation.

Users also appreciate the straightforward digital controls. Once the preferred settings are dialed in, operation becomes simple and repeatable.

Typical settings include:

  • 30-35 seconds vacuum time
  • 2-3 seconds seal time
  • 2-3 seconds cooling time

These settings vary slightly depending on pouch thickness and food type.

Common Issues and Limitations

Despite its strengths, the VP215 is not perfect.

Heavy and Bulky

At nearly 95 pounds, portability is limited. Users should plan a permanent countertop or workstation location. Small kitchens may struggle with the machine’s footprint.

Oil Pump Maintenance

Unlike maintenance-free dry-pump sealers, the VP215 requires periodic oil changes and routine upkeep, including monitoring oil condition and cleaning filters to maintain peak performance. While the maintenance process is relatively simple, it may feel less convenient for casual users seeking a more hands-off appliance.

Learning Curve

Proper bag placement is critical to achieving consistent results with the VP215, as improper alignment can lead to uneven seals, incomplete vacuum cycles, or wrinkling near the seal bar. However, these issues are typically limited to early use, with most operators quickly mastering the technique after a few sealing sessions.

Maintenance Tips for Long-Term Reliability

Proper maintenance significantly extends the VP215’s lifespan.

Change the Oil Regularly

Maintaining clean pump oil is essential to sustaining vacuum performance and reducing mechanical wear in the VP215. The first oil change is typically advised after around 25 hours of operation, followed by regular changes every 60 hours, although light home users may only need to service it annually.

Keep the Seal Bar Clean

Food particles and residue can compromise sealing performance in the VP215, making routine cleaning of key components essential. The seal bar, silicone gasket, chamber interior, and lid seal must be kept free of buildup to ensure consistent vacuum strength and reliable, airtight seals over time.

Protect Bags from Sharp Edges

Bone-in meats and other sharp-edged foods can sometimes puncture vacuum pouches, posing a risk to long-term storage integrity. To mitigate this, users often rely on protective measures such as bone guard sheets, folded paper towels, or heavier-duty pouches designed to withstand sharper contents.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can the VP215 seal liquids?

Yes. Its chamber design makes it highly effective for soups, marinades, sauces, and wet foods.

Does the VP215 require special bags?

Yes. It uses chamber vacuum pouches rather than textured external vacuum bags. The advantage is that chamber pouches are often cheaper in bulk.

How long does a vacuum cycle take?

Most cycles take between 20 and 40 seconds depending on settings and product type.

Is the VP215 suitable for home use?

Absolutely. Although commercial-grade, many advanced home cooks use it for meal prep, sous-vide cooking, and freezer storage.

How difficult is maintenance?

Maintenance is relatively simple but important. Regular oil changes and cleaning help ensure reliable long-term operation.
